94 points Mosel Fine Wines: "AP: 20 20. The 2019er Brauneberger Juffer Riesling Auslese offers a creamy and ripe nose of pear, yellow peach, apricot, quince jelly, and herbs. The wine is nicely engaging on the palate where plenty of ripe and juicy fruits lead the pace and give this Auslese a smooth and comforting touch. The finish is all about finesse and lightness despite the residual sugar still currently at play. This sweet wine now only needs a good decade to integrate its sweetness and reveal its subtle and multi-layered nuances. 2029-2049. (Oct 2020)"
94 points Wine Spectator: "There's a softness to this auslese, perhaps due to its lush texture, yet also a vibrant structure that defines the peach, mango and floral aromas and flavors. A savory, bouillon note adds detail on the lingering aftertaste. Best from 2024 through 2042. 120 cases made. (8/11/21)"
